IFF Sofia 2009
Slovak Films in Programme
During the 13th edition of the International Film Festival in Sofia (Bulgaria), held March 5 – 15, 2009, the Slovak republic will be represented by films Music (dir. Juraj Nvota, 2008) – in the European Screen section and Blind Loves (dir. Juraj Lehotský, 2008) – in the Documentary Competion section. | |

SOFIA MEETINGS |
|
|
Organized within the frameworks of the Sofia International Film Festival, Sofia Meetings (March 12 – 15, 2009, 6th edition) is an event supported by MEDIA Plus programme of the European Commission. It is orientated towards professional audience (producers, directors, world sales, distributors, representatives of financing organizations and film festivals). It has two separate modules: SECOND FILMS PITCHING – presentation of second feature film projects looking for financial support and cooperation. |

European Film Promotion (EFP) launched its new programme "European Distributors: Up Next!" to support ambitious distributors with the aim of increasing the wider distribution of non-domestic European films in Europe. All the ten selected distributors of this programme represent Eastern and Central Europe countries and have been invited to follow-up discussions at the Sofia Meetings. Slovakia will be represented by Michal Drobný from Continental Film. |
